分库分表后查询
墨初 知识笔记 144阅读
分库分表后能查到全量的数据吗?
答:比如你256个片,查询的时候循环扫描所有的分片,每个片取20条数据,最后聚合数据手工分页,那必然是不可能查到全量的数据的。 分库分表后的查询问题,对于有经验的同学来说其实这个问题都知道,但是我相信其实大部分同学做的业务可能都没来到这个数量级,分库分表可能都停留在概念阶段,面试被问到后就手足无措了,因为没有经验不知道怎么办。
什么是水平分库分表?
答:水平分库分表与上面讲到的水平分表的思想相同,唯一不同的就是将这些拆分出来的表保存在不同的数据中。 这也是很多大型互联网公司所选择的做法。 如下图: 某种意义上来讲,有些系统中使用的“冷热数据分离”(将一些使用较少的历史数据迁移到其他的数据库中。
mysql 数据库分表后 怎么进行分页查询?
答:mysql 数据库 分表后 怎么进行 分页查询 ? Mysql 分库分表方案? 1.如果只是为了 分页 ,可以考虑这种 分表 ,就是表的id是范围性的,且id是连续的,比如第一张表id是1到10万,第二张是10万到20万,这样 分页 应该没什么问题。